About Fòs Feminista

Fòs Feminista is an intersectional feminist organization centered around the sexual and reproductive rights (SRH) and needs of women, girls, and gender-diverse people. Led and governed by the Global South, Fòs Feminista works as an alliance of 170+ organizations in 40+ countries worldwide to advance sexual and reproductive health, rights, and justice (SRHRJ). Fòs Feminista is both the connective tissue that links these diverse partners in an alliance and an active participant in the broader ecosystem of actors working on SRHRJ. Fòs Feminista orchestrates transnational and transregional action by connecting partners throughout the SRHRJ ecosystem, amplifying innovative partner-led solutions to SRHRJ issues, and catalyzing funding and political will for an intersectional feminist agenda on SRHRJ.

Long-term continuity of SRH care: Civil society organizations are crucial in bridging the gap for the most vulnerable women and girls to access quality sexual and reproductive health care when public health systems fail and private options are unaffordable. While many organizations have historically been able to offer care to these users free of cost with the support of donors, this approach is not sustainable in the long term. Reliance on unstable and volatile donor funding jeopardizes these organizations’ capacity to ensure the continuity of essential care, ultimately threatening the well-being and of the most vulnerable communities.

               

Fòs Feminista’s approach: To address this challenge and contribute to continuity of care, for more than a decade, Fòs Feminista has provided targeted technical support and funding through our Innovation and Social Enterprise Lab and Feminist Impact Fund to our partners so they can cultivate and grow income-generating models. Our social entrepreneurship approach leverages business principles and concepts to foster the development of innovative and financially sustainable sexual and reproductive health solutions that serve the most vulnerable while enhancing organizations’ resilience and capacity to navigate uncertainty.


Our Innovation and Social Enterprise Lab combines seed capital grant investments with technical accompaniment delivered through cohort-based programs and individualized coaching that apply human-centered design, lean innovation, and financial leadership methods, to equip partners to design, launch, test, and grow socially impactful, sustainable, and innovative business models that expand access to SRH care, products, and services for women, girls, and gender-diverse people in their local contexts. To date, we have invested $1.54M in grant funding to support 30 partner organizations as they develop social enterprise models.

Our Feminist Impact Fund is a programmatic fund that provides strategic capital through low-interest loans to partners advancing proven and scalable SRH models that are ready for further growth and expansion. Since its launch in 2021, the Fund has offered more than $3.96M in repayable debt financing in 16 end-loans to 10 Fòs Feminista alliance partners launching and scaling sustainable and innovative earned income models that expand access to SRH for women, girls, and gender-diverse people in the Global South.



Purpose & Scope of Work

The overall purpose of this consultancy is to generate insights and evidence of effectiveness  based on Fòs Feminista’s past ten years of work in social enterprise. The project scope seeks to document Fòs Feminista’s approach to innovative financing and social innovation through its Innovation and Social Enterprise Lab and Feminist Impact Fund, and produce comprehensive case studies related to the milestones, performance, evolution, and sustainability of Fòs Feminista partner organizations who have engaged in social entrepreneurship. The information generated by this consultancy will enable Fòs Feminista to more effectively articulate how its integrated approach creates a pathway to building resilient organizations and contributes towards the sustainability of the feminist SRH movement.

 

Objectives

  • Create longitudinal (5-10-year span) case studies for at least 3 Fòs Feminista partner organizations who have received grant funding, technical accompaniment, and repayable investments from the Innovation and Social Enterprise Lab and Feminist Impact Fund over the past decade.
  • Document key innovative practices, approaches, and tools implemented by Fòs Feminista’s Innovation and Social Enterprise Lab and Feminist Impact Fund which have led and/or contributed to sustainability of Fòs Feminista partner organizations.
  • Assess impact return over Fòs Feminista’s investments in grant funding, repayable financing, and technical accompaniment.
